The fgl_glxgears is from ATI (comes with their downloadable rpm and .run files).  I've read various statements on http://www.rage3d.com/board/forumdisplay.php?f=61 over the months regarding how much better it is than glxgears.  Anyway, starting with 8.27.10 my glxgears and fgl_glxgears "results" dropped substantially and according to ATI this is due to the driver now supporting "mouse polling", and that the results from glxgears and fgl_glxgears are not good for determining the cards performance.  However, I liked to use them for a baseline from driver to driver release.  You can also try using "fgl_glxgears -fbo" as I think that is recommended in the ATI release notes on their site.  I've bee using SPECViewPerf ( www.spec.org) lately to get some baseline numbers.
